Redefining Balance for Working Mom Podcast by Your Life Rocks

As working moms, it can be hard to balance it all. Hard but not impossible. We believe that balance is possible, you might have to redefine what it means to you. However you define it, you can get there when you put God first, live in community, and follow systems that create balance. This show will teach you those systems and feature guests to help you grow in your faith, parenting, marriage, home, health, finances, career, and friends/fun. Nov 21, 2017

Can you believe that it's Christmas time already?  I love this time of year, but it sure can be stressful.  On top of everything we are already balancing as a working mom we now have Christmas parties, extra kids activities, gift purchasing, house decorating, and so much more!  Not to worry, I have you covered.  In this episode, we dive into ways to cut the stress and chaos that comes with this time of year for each of your 8 areas of life.  We are talking about your faith, marriage, parenting, career, health, home, finances, and friends/fun.
